> This doesn't neccessarily imply coordination.

There's definitely coordination.  The attempts come in one after the
other, with no overlap -- if you look in my mail log, you'll see
that the delivery attempts are nicely serialized.  Machine 1 tries, fails.
Then machine 2, then machine 3, etc.  If they were completely ignorant
of each other, there would be more overlap as several machines attempt
simultaneous delivery.
